About me

Ms. Crawford is a clinical genetic counselor working in both pediatric and adult genetics. She trained and worked in Boston, MA before coming back to Portland to work at OHSU. She sees patients with known or suspected genetic disorders as part of a team which includes geneticists, genetic counselors, and other medical specialists. She also sees children at Shriners Hospital in their multidisciplinary neuromuscular and skeletal dysplasia clinics.
